Transaction 37b49a69bee1a98cf814d489bc34f91b98f77c481f621f17b778f0c29c7e8ed7

1 Input
2 Outputs
  • 37b49a69bee1a98cf814d489bc34f91b98f77c481f621f17b778f0c29c7e8ed7:0
  • value  19588
    address  17i8Ua1eVGuhugJuckw4JouF5f78sBwhRr
  • 37b49a69bee1a98cf814d489bc34f91b98f77c481f621f17b778f0c29c7e8ed7:1
  • value  1744113
    address  18DTpgfsAVftuYWdKg3LoZyzzaW7aTgtBB